abiogenetic
/ˌeɪbaɪoʊdʒəˈnɛtɪk/
adjective
- Relating to or involving the origin of life from non-living matter.
- The abiogenetic hypothesis suggests that life began in warm, shallow waters.
- Researchers proposed an abiogenetic model for the formation of early proteins.
- Abiogenetic processes are thought to have created the first genetic molecules.
